🔧 Key Features Implemented:
✅ FEM-Based Beam Modeling
True 2D beam elements with 2 DOFs per node
Supports bending moment, shear force, and displacement output
✅ Layered Soil Profile Handling
User-defined thickness, SPT value, and soil type
Automatic mapping of stiffness to depth
Accurate modulus of subgrade reaction based on standard correlations
✅ Realistic Visualization
Displacement plots with soil layer annotations
Moment and shear force diagrams
Support for reversed axes to match geotechnical convention
✅ Flexible Input
Accepts varying pile length (can be shorter than soil profile)
Supports both cell and string array formats for soil types
Configurable number of elements for precision and speed
